"Written by long-time editor of Todo es Historia, this is a highly polished popular history of Argentina in the 1850s-60s. Topics covered include the rise and fall of Urquiza, the beginnings of porteño domination under Mitre, the Paraguayan War, and the Montonero rebellions. Recommended for the general reader"--Handbook of Latin American Studies, v. 58.
